Khalid Aziz wrote:
> 
> Try the following patch and see if it works:
> 
> --
> Khalid
> 
> --- linux-2.4.18-hcdpold/include/asm-i386/serial.h      Tue Apr 16
> 12:05:27 2002
> +++ linux-2.4.18-hcdp/include/asm-i386/serial.h Tue Apr 16 12:02:54 2002
> @@ -140,8 +140,8 @@
>  #endif
> 
>  #define SERIAL_PORT_DFNS               \
> -       HCDP_SERIAL_PORT_DEFNS          \
>         STD_SERIAL_PORT_DEFNS           \
> +       HCDP_SERIAL_PORT_DEFNS          \
>         EXTRA_SERIAL_PORT_DEFNS         \
>         HUB6_SERIAL_PORT_DFNS           \
>         MCA_SERIAL_PORT_DFNS
> 
> Jean-Luc Coulon wrote:
> >
> > Hi,
> >
> > I have a serial modem and I use ppp to connect my isp.
> > With 2.4.19-pre7 it does not works. Nothing happens after loading the
> > ppp module.
> > All is fine with pre5 and pre6
> >
